Rena George
Rena George has worked as a journalist on UK newspapers and magazines. Her first book, A Cornish Revenge, sets the stage for The Loveday Mysteries, an ongoing series of page turner crime novels against the atmospheric background of Cornwall. Born in Scotland, Rena has strong connections with Cornwall. She now lives on the Yorkshire Coast. She has three children and four grandchildren.
